About Us
Carrier Clinic is a private, not-for-profit behavioral healthcare system founded
in 1910 that specializes in psychiatric and addiction treatment. We offer a full array
of specialized care to adolescents, adults and older adults at many levels – inpatient,
residential, educational and outpatient. Carrier’s objective is to return individuals
to their family, work and community in the shortest time possible.
Carrier offers the following programs:
Psychiatric Inpatient Hospitalization
At Carrier, hospital stays tend to be brief, with the goal of crisis intervention,
medical stabilization and transition to the next appropriate level of care. Treatment
teams consist of a psychiatrist, psychiatric nurse, licensed clinical social workers,
allied clinical therapists and certified addiction counselors.
